Question
Determine the Economic Batch Quantity (EBQ) for the
following data: Annual requirement of parts: 36,000 units Inventory holding cost: 20% of the part value per year Setup cost: ₹450 per setup Cost per part: ₹150Solution
The ordering quantity Q* at which holding cost becomes equal to ordering cost and the total inventory cost is minimum is known as Economic order Quantity (EOQ). D = 36000 units, Order Cost per order = Rs. 450, carrying cost per annum per unit= 20% of value/year = Rs. 30
